The North Face Men’s ThermoBall Eco Snow Triclimate Jacket is a versatile choice for snowboarding, featuring a 3-in-1 system that lets you adjust warmth and protection according to the weather. The outer shell is waterproof and breathable, constructed with DryVent fabric and a Durable Water-Repellent finish to keep snow and moisture out without trapping sweat. Inside, the jacket uses ThermoBall Eco and Heatseeker Eco insulation to provide solid warmth even on cold days, while offering a sustainable alternative to traditional down.
This jacket offers a true-to-size fit with good freedom of movement, which is important for active riders. It includes practical features such as a powder skirt to prevent snow from entering, an adjustable helmet-compatible hood for extra protection, and underarm vents to regulate temperature during intense activity. The pocket configuration is practical yet streamlined, avoiding an overly bulky design.
While the jacket is sturdy and well-insulated, those requiring very heavy insulation for extreme cold might prefer to layer additional clothing underneath. The jacket is positioned at a premium price point, but this reflects its durability and use of eco-friendly materials. For men who snowboard or ski in varying conditions, this model offers a dependable and adaptable balance of weather protection, comfort, and sustainability.
The FREE SOLDIER Men's Waterproof Ski Jacket is designed to keep you warm and dry during winter snowboarding or other cold-weather activities. Its inner fuzzy fleece lining and cotton padding provide good insulation to retain heat, making it comfortable in chilly conditions. The jacket’s 12k waterproof rating combined with fully taped seams ensures strong protection against rain and snow, which is key for staying dry on the slopes. The windproof features, including an adjustable hem and cuffs with thumb holes, add extra defense against cold drafts. The removable hood is fleece-lined and adjustable, fitting well even over a helmet, which snowboarders will appreciate.
With nine pockets, including specialized ones for lift passes and goggles, it offers plenty of storage for essentials. While it has a relaxed fit that allows layering underneath, some might find it less tailored if they prefer a slimmer style. Breathability is decent thanks to the quick-dry material, but there’s no specific mention of ventilation zippers, which could limit airflow during intense activity. The jacket is made from durable polyester and requires hand washing, which might be less convenient for some.
This jacket serves as a solid choice for those seeking warmth, waterproofing, and multiple pockets in a practical, comfortable snowboarding jacket, though it may lack some advanced ventilation features and a more fitted silhouette.
The MAGCOMSEN Snowboarding Jacket is designed to keep you warm and protected in cold, windy weather with its windproof features like adjustable cuffs, a drawcord hem, and a detachable storm hood. It offers water resistance to help keep you dry during snowboarding or other outdoor activities. The fleece lining adds solid insulation for warmth, making it suitable for cold conditions.
The jacket provides a comfortable fit with adjustable elements, and it has multiple pockets (chest, side, and inner) for storing essentials securely. It is a good choice if you want a warm, wind-resistant, and water-resistant coat for winter sports and outdoor use but may not be the best if you need high breathability or full waterproof protection for very wet conditions.
